Official Obituary of
Leman J. Hughes Jr.
June 18, 1936 ~ January 2, 2022 (age 85) 85 Years Old

BERLIN CENTER Leman J. Hughes Jr., 85, died Sunday morning January 2, 2022 at his home. He was born June 18, 1936 in Buffalo, NY, a son of Frank L. and Ruth M. Houston Hisey and was a lifelong area resident.
Mr. Hughes was a welder at Youngstown Steel Door for 35 years, retiring in 1996. He was a lifetime member of the North American Fishing Association. Leman enjoyed fishing, hunting, camping, bowling, playing poker and polka dancing with his wife.
His wife, the former Jacquelyn F. “Jackie” Pearce, whom he married July 12, 1957, died December 27, 2005.
He leaves a son, Steven L. (Ashley Miller) Hughes of Pulaski, PA; four daughters, Jodi Gargasz and her husband Thomas of Pulaski, PA, Beth Ann Longwill and her husband Kenneth of New Bedford, PA, Heather Gemmel and her husband Curtis of Berlin Center and Courtney Longwill and her husband Jeffrey of New Bedford, PA; 11 grandchildren and 13 great grandchildren.
Leman was preceded in death by his parents and his wife Jackie.
Family and friends may call on Friday January 7, 2022 from 11:00 AM to 12:00 PM at the Kelley-Cummins Funeral Home in Hubbard. Funeral services will follow at 12:00 PM at the funeral home with Pastor Bill Beck officiating.
Memorial donations may be made to a charity of the donor’s choice.
Interment will be at Castle View Memorial Gardens in New Castle, PA.
